DescriptionMulti-model database supporting relational and graph data models and built upon PostgreSQLDistributed, high-performance timeseries databaseRiak TS is a distributed NoSQL database optimized for time series data and based on Riak KVA widely used distributed, scalable search engine based on Apache LuceneAn AI-native realtime vector database engine that integrates scalable machine learning models.
